TaskStatus

TaskStatus is a crucial component of the Task object which represents its current status or stage in the task management process. This enum value is updated by the task executor as the task progresses and changes state. Multiple states TaskStatus can represent include CREATED, REGISTERED, RETRYING, SUCCESS and others.

Overview

A Task object’s status is set initially to TaskStatus.CREATED and as the task is processed by the task executor or the automata environment, its status gets updated to indicates its progress. Status like RETRYING is used when a task failure occurs and a retry attempt is being made, SUCCESS when the task completes successfully, REGISTERED when the task is registered into the system.

Example

The following is an example demonstrating how to set and change the status of a Task.

from automata.tasks.base import Task
from automata.tasks.base import TaskStatus

task = Task("Task1", "", priority=1)
print(task.status)  # Should print: TaskStatus.CREATED

task.status = TaskStatus.REGISTERED
print(task.status)  # Should print: TaskStatus.REGISTERED

task.status = TaskStatus.SUCCESS
print(task.status)  # Should print: TaskStatus.SUCCESS
